Runwork
Google Sheets Bot for Slack

Automate personalized cold emails with Apollo lead scraping and GPT-4.1

Transform your sales prospecting by combining Apollo lead scraping with advanced AI analysis to build highly targeted outreach lists. The workflow automatically visits prospect websites and employs GPT-4 to generate bespoke icebreakers and subject lines tailored to each company's unique value proposition. This end-to-end automation bridges the gap between raw lead data and meaningful, personalized engagement at scale.

Start Building

What This Recipe Does

The Custom Cold Email Icebreaker Writer automates the most time-consuming part of outbound sales: research and personalization. By connecting your prospect lists from Google Sheets to advanced AI analysis via HTTP requests, this workflow generates unique, contextually relevant opening lines for every lead in your campaign. Instead of sending generic templates that prospects ignore, this automation reviews specific data points to craft a personalized hook that increases open and response rates. It processes leads in batches to ensure stability and provides real-time notifications via Slack so your team knows exactly when a new set of personalized outreach content is ready for review. This tool transforms a manual research process that usually takes hours into a background operation, allowing your sales team to focus on closing deals rather than writing individual emails.

What You'll Get

Complete App

Forms, dashboards, and UI components ready to use

Automated Workflows

Background automations that run on your schedule

API Endpoints

REST APIs for external integrations

Connected Integrations

Google Sheets, Bot for Slack configured and ready

How It Works

  1. 1

    Click "Start Building" and connect your accounts

    Runwork will guide you through connecting Google Sheets and Bot for Slack

  2. 2

    Describe any customizations you need

    The AI will adapt the recipe to your specific requirements

  3. 3

    Preview, test, and deploy

    Your app is ready to use in minutes, not weeks

Who Uses This

Frequently Asked Questions

What information do I need to provide for the icebreakers to be effective?

The automation works best when your Google Sheet includes specific details such as the prospect's LinkedIn profile, recent company news, or a brief description of their role.

Can I adjust the tone and style of the generated icebreakers?

Yes, you can customize the AI prompt within the workflow to match your brand voice, whether you prefer a formal professional tone or a casual, conversational approach.

How does the batch processing feature benefit my workflow?

Batch processing ensures that large lists are handled efficiently without hitting API limits or crashing, providing a stable and reliable output for high-volume campaigns.

Do I need to check the app constantly to see if the writing is finished?

No, the built-in Slack integration automatically notifies your team as soon as the personalized content is generated and ready for use.

Importing from n8n?

This recipe uses nodes like Langchain.openAi, SplitInBatches, ManualTrigger, GoogleSheets and 6 more. With Runwork, you don't need to learn n8n's workflow syntax—just describe what you want in plain English.

Langchain.openAi SplitInBatches ManualTrigger GoogleSheets Set Filter HttpRequest Code Slack StickyNote

Based on n8n community workflow. View original

Related Recipes

BigMailer

Automate sales for digital products & SaaS with AI (GPT-4o)

This AI Sales Tools automation streamlines your entire lead generation and outreach process, transforming raw data into high-converting sales opportunities. By automating the heavy lifting of prospecting, the system ensures your sales team focuses only on closing deals rather than manual data entry. The workflow begins by gathering potential lead information via HTTP requests and immediately applies rigorous data hygiene standards. It removes duplicates and filters out irrelevant contacts, ensuring your CRM remains clean and your deliverability rates stay high. Once the list is refined, the automation processes batches of leads, allowing for personalized messaging that resonates with each individual prospect. By integrating directly with Gmail, the system sends outreach at optimal intervals using built-in wait steps to mimic human behavior and avoid spam filters. This approach not only saves dozens of hours every week but also increases the consistency of your sales pipeline. Business leaders can now scale their outbound efforts predictably, knowing that every lead is being handled with precision and that no opportunity is falling through the cracks.

Build this
BigMailer

Automate sales for digital products & SaaS with AI (GPT-4o)

Transform your sales prospecting from a manual chore into a high-performance automated engine. This automation streamlines the entire lead generation lifecycle by identifying potential prospects, enriching their data through external APIs, and managing personalized outreach. By utilizing advanced filtering and deduplication, the system ensures that your sales team only focuses on unique, high-quality leads, eliminating the risk of redundant contact. The integrated batch processing and waiting logic allow for sophisticated follow-up sequences that mimic human behavior, ensuring your messages land in the inbox at the optimal time. Instead of spending hours scouring databases and manually sending emails, your team can focus on closing deals while this automation handles the heavy lifting of sourcing and initial engagement. The result is a consistent pipeline of sales opportunities with significantly reduced administrative overhead.

Build this
HTTP / Webhook Bot for Slack

Generate sales emails based on business events with Explorium MCP & Slack

This automation transforms how sales teams approach outbound prospecting by linking high-intent business events directly to personalized email outreach. Instead of sending generic cold emails, your team can now respond instantly to market triggers like funding announcements, office moves, or executive hires. By integrating Explorium data insights with automated drafting, the workflow identifies the most relevant talking points for every lead. The system processes these events in batches, ensuring no opportunity is missed while maintaining a high standard of quality. Once the personalized drafts are ready, they are sent directly to Slack for your sales development representatives to review. This significantly reduces the time spent on manual research and ensures your outreach is always timely and relevant. By moving from manual prospecting to event-driven sales, your team can increase open rates and book more meetings with significantly less manual effort.

Build this
HTTP / Webhook Bot for Slack

Generate sales emails based on business events with Explorium MCP & Slack

Timing is everything in sales, but manually monitoring market signals and drafting personalized outreach is a significant time drain. This automation transforms business events into high-converting sales opportunities by connecting Explorium data with your communication stack. When a relevant business trigger occurs—such as a company expansion, funding round, or leadership change—the system automatically processes the data and generates a tailored sales email draft. By leveraging specific business context, your outreach moves beyond generic templates to provide immediate value to prospects. The workflow integrates directly with Slack, providing your sales team with instant notifications and ready-to-send drafts. This ensures your team is always the first to reach out when a prospect’s needs change, significantly increasing response rates and shortening sales cycles. Instead of spending hours on research and drafting, your account executives can focus on closing deals while the automation handles the heavy lifting of lead intelligence and initial engagement.

Build this

Ready to build this?

Start with this recipe and customize it to your needs.

Start Building Now